Energy calculated at CISD/6-31G*
 hartrees
Energy at 0K-305.422708
Energy at 298.15K-305.429018
Nuclear repulsion energy227.163768
The energy at 298.15K was derived from the energy at 0K and an integrated heat capacity that used the calculated vibrational frequencies.
